From: Edwin Peer <edwin.peer@broadcom.com>
Date: Mon, 27 Dec 2021 03:00:31 -0500
Subject: bnxt_en: convert to xdp_do_flush
Patch-mainline: v5.17-rc1
Git-commit: b976969bed83e90fffb9e750e1d1562956500cd9
References: jsc#PED-1495
The xdp_do_flush_map function has been replaced with the more general
xdp_do_flush().
Signed-off-by: Edwin Peer <edwin.peer@broadcom.com>
Signed-off-by: Michael Chan <michael.chan@broadcom.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
Acked-by: Thomas Bogendoerfer <tbogendoerfer@suse.de>
---
drivers/net/ethernet/broadcom/bnxt/bnxt.c |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
--- a/drivers/net/ethernet/broadcom/bnxt/bnxt.c
+++ b/drivers/net/ethernet/broadcom/bnxt/bnxt.c
@@ -2429,7 +2429,7 @@ static int __bnxt_poll_work(struct bnxt
}
if (event & BNXT_REDIRECT_EVENT)
- xdp_do_flush_map();
+ xdp_do_flush();
if (event & BNXT_TX_EVENT) {
struct bnxt_tx_ring_info *txr = bnapi->tx_ring;